Key Responsibilities
- Serve as the single point of control (Study Director) on assigned acute through chronic general toxicology studies across all modalities.
Interact with technical, veterinary, and scientific staff to ensure that the study is in compliance with the protocol, amendments, Standard Operating Procedures, regulations, safety guidelines, and company policies and procedures. - Critically analyze and interpret data. Integrate data from other areas (e.g., clinical pathology, pathology, toxicokinetics) in written reports used for regulatory submissions, and communicate results within established timelines.
- Ensure regulatory rigor, proactive risk identification, and timely study execution.
